Best Quotes about Children
A child learns to discard his ideals, whereas a grown-up never wears out his short pants.
Kraus, Karl
Kids use to ask where they came from, now they tell you where to go
My children cause me the most exquisite suffering of which I have any experience. It is the suffering of ambivalence: the murderous alternation between bitter resentment and raw-edged nerves, and blissful gratification and tenderness. Sometimes I seem to myself, in my feelings toward these tiny guiltless beings, a monster of selfishness and intolerance.
Rich, Adrienne
To rescue our children we will have to let them save us from the power we embody: we will have to trust the very difference that they forever personify. And we will have to allow them the choice, without fear of death: that they may come and do likewise or that they may come and that we will follow them, that a little child will lead us back to the child we will always be, vulnerable and wanting and hurting for love and for beauty.
Jordan, June
Children are apt to live up to what you believe of them.
Johnson, Lady Bird
We cannot fashion our children after our desires, we must have them and love them as God has given them to us.
Goethe, Johann Wolfgang Von
Don't limit a child to your own learning, for he was born in another time.
Rabbinical Saying
Pretty much all the honest truth telling there is in the world is done by children.
Holmes, Oliver Wendell
Before I got married, I had six theories about bringing up children. Now I have six children and no theories.
Wilmot, John
Wen I was a child, I spoke as a child, I thought as a child: but when I became a man I put away my childish things. [I Corinthians]
Bible
Facing a mirror you see merely your own countenance; facing your child you finally understand how everyone else has seen you.
Daniel Raeburn
Little girl's definition of conscience: Something that makes you tell your mother before your brother or sister does.
He continued to be an infant long after he ceased to be a prodigy.
Moses, Robert
Outings are so much more fun when we can savor them through the children's eyes.
Lawana Blackwell
Few parents nowadays pay any regard to what their children say to them. The old-fashioned respect for the young is fast dying out.
Wilde, Oscar
A rich child often sits in a poor mothers lap.
Proverb
You see much more of your children once they leave home.
Ball, Lucille
Your children will see what you're all about by what you live rather than what you say.
Dyer, Wayne
It is not giving children more that spoils them; it is giving them more to avoid confrontation.
John Gray
Above all, though, children are linked to adults by the simple fact that they are in process of turning into them. For this they may be forgiven much. Children are bound to be inferior to adults, or there is no incentive to grow up.
Larkin, Philip
D'you call life a bad job? Never! We've had our ups and downs, we've had our struggles, we've always been poor, but it's been worth it, ay, worth it a hundred times I say when I look round at my children.
W. Somerset Maugham
We do our children no favour by keeping them near, coddling them, or showing them off to adult visitors. Not that a nursemaid does not sometimes spoil them. But the greatest favour we can do our children is to give visible example of love and esteem to our spouse. As they grow up, they may then look forward to maturity so they too can find such love.
Eucharista Ward
Families with babies and families without babies are sorry for each other.
Howe, Edgar Watson
Kids are wonderful, but I like mine barbecued.
Hope, Bob
Too many parents are not on spanking terms with their children.
My mother loved children -- she would have given anything if I had been one.
Groucho Marx
That's the funny thing about havin'a kid. They come with their own set of problems; make everything else you were worried about seem kinda silly.
Greg Garcia
It were better for him that a millstone were hanged about his neck, and he cast into the sea, than that he should offend one of these little ones. [Luke 17:2]
Bible
Children always turn to the light.
Hare, David
Never raise your hand to your children; it leaves your midsection unprotected.
Robert Orben
Americans, indeed, often seem to be so overwhelmed by their children that they'll do anything for them except stay married to the co-producer.
Whitehorn, Katharine
Children's talent to endure stems from their ignorance of alternatives.
Angelou, Maya
If you want to see what children can do, you must stop giving them things.
Norman Douglas
There's no point in being grown up if you cant be childish sometimes.
Who, Dr.
If you can give your son or daughter only one gift, let it be enthusiasm.
Bruce Barton
With children... it is a fact that most parents criticize children more than they laud or congratulate them. We tend to be quick to criticize, slow to praise. We should be careful to keep the praise and the expectations far ahead of the criticism.
Childhood sometimes does pay a second visit to man; youth never.
Jameson, Anna
What is a neglected child? He is a child not planned for, not wanted. Neglect begins, therefore, before he is born.
Buck, Pearl S.
Children are all foreigners.
Ralph Waldo Emerson
For success in training children the first condition is to become as a child oneself, but this means no assumed childishness, no condescending baby-talk that the child immediately sees through and deeply abhors. What it does mean is to be as entirely and simply taken up with the child as the child himself is absorbed by his life.
Key, Ellen
If men do not keep on speaking terms with children, they cease to be men, and become merely machines for eating and for earning money.
Updike, John
Children are living jewels dropped unsustained from heaven.
Pollok, Robert
She discovered with great delight that one does not love one's children just because they are one's children but because of the friendship formed while raising them.
Marquez, Gabriel Garcia
You should study not only that you become a mother when your child is born, but also that you become a child.
Dogen
Childhood is the sleep of reason.
Rousseau, Jean Jacques
The test of the morality of a society is what it does for its children.
Dietrich Bonhoeffer
But the child's sob curses deeper in the silence than the strong man in his wrath!
Browning, Elizabeth Barrett
Foolishness is bound in the heart of a child; but the rod of correction shall drive it far from him. [Proverbs 22:15]
Bible
Children need love, especially when they don't deserve it.
Hulbert, Harold
The best way for a man to train up a child in the way he should go is to travel that way himself.
